The Japanese national team became the last country to arrive in Russia ahead of the 2018 World Cup.
The team will train at local club Rubin Kazan's training ground.
Japan will play their first game of the tournament against Colombia at the 45,000-seater Mordovia Arena on 19 June.
They will then face Senegal on 24 June and Poland on 28 June in Group H.
The World Cup gets underway on Thursday, with hosts Russia playing Saudi Arabia in the opening match.
